Decoding a 4l60e problems
 
1 Attachment(s)
Found a trans on craigslist that the guy swears is a 94. From what i can figure out its a 95. I have a 94 k1500 and i know that 93/94 are my only options for a swap unless i go rebuild which im going to have mine rebuilt but i really want to get this truck back on the road for winter weather. Any help is appreciated guys. Thanks.

GRADYS Performance 12-27-2013 04:40 PM

Re: Decoding a 4l60e problems
 
The 95 transmission will work fine they are the same up to 1997. In 1998 they changed the converter lockup to PWM EC3.
